Tom Latham Biography: Thomas William Latham, who was born on 2 April 1992 in Canterbury, New Zealand, is an international cricketer for the New Zealand national team. The left-handed batsman is an exceptional striker of the ball and wicket-keeper. He has participated in 32 Tests, 54 ODIs, and 12 T20Is to date.
Tom Latham is the son of the former New Zealand cricket player Rod Latham. Having played a significant amount of junior cricket for Canterbury, Tom captained the Canterbury U-19 and A teams during the 2008 season.
He debuted for Canterbury in the 2010-11 Plunket Shield and represented New Zealand at the 2010 ICC U-19 World Cup for Under-19s.

Tom Latham Career
Thomas first rose to prominence in 2012 when he scored 130 runs off 119 deliveries against Wellington in a List A match; he was then selected for the ODI against Zimbabwe. During New Zealand’s tour of Sri Lanka, he scored 86 runs off 63 deliveries and was named the match’s Most Valuable Player for his efforts.
Latham toured the West Indies in June 2014, scoring three half-centuries and a total of 288 runs in three Tests and two Twenty20s. In November 2014, he achieved his first test century against Pakistan by hitting 103 runs.
Tom’s skill with spin bowling was on display during the recent New Zealand tour of India in October 2017, when he scored 103 runs off 102 balls against the feared Indian spinners in an effort to save his team from defeat.
Tom Latham’s consistent excellence as a wicketkeeper has earned him the label of Brendon McCullum’s prospective long-term replacement. Latham has firmly established himself as the team’s opening batsman over the course of his career.

The position of captain
Tom Latham, who was appointed skipper of the New Zealand national team at age 25, has performed admirably, having captained in six matches and winning five of them.
